Amrita Singh belongs to a famous family

Amrita Singh was born on 9 February 1958 in a Sikh family of Punjab. His mother Rukhsana Sultana was a Muslim, who was a famous politician of her time, who led Sanjay Gandhi’s sterilization campaign.

Amrita’s mother Rukhsana was associated with the Congress government even during the Emergency. Along with this, he also had a designer boutique.

Amrita’s father Shivinder Singh Virk was an army officer. Amrita’s great grandfather Sobha Singh was a renowned builder of New Delhi. His great-grandfather’s cousin was Begum Para, who married Dilip Kumar’s brother Nasir. In this case, Amrita is a relative of Begum Para and Dilip Kumar.

Amrita is Shahrukh Khan’s childhood friend

Amrita Singh’s mother Rukhsana and Shahrukh Khan’s mother Latif Fatima Khan were both from the Congress, who had a good friendship in connection with politics. Amrita studied at Modern School where Shahrukh’s sister Shahnaz also studied. Having family ties, Amrita and Shah Rukh were close friends in childhood.

Got a place in films easily

If she was from a famous family, then Amrita easily got a place in films. She got her first film in 1983’s Betaab, in which Sunny Deol made her Bollywood debut opposite her. The film proved to be a big hit and Amrita got stardom overnight.

Next, Amrita appeared in big hits like Betaab, Sunny, Chameli Ki Shaadi, Saheb, Khudgarj, Naam. Amrita was such an actress, who was paired with every star like top actors of 80s Amitabh Bachchan, Sunny Deol, Sanjay Dutt, Raj Babbar, Jeetendra, Vinod Khanna, Anil Kapoor.

Received the first award for supporting role

Apart from leading role, Amrita played supporting role in many films like Raju Ban Gaya Gentleman, Suryavanshi, Aaina. Amrita received the Filmfare Award for Best Supporting Role for the film Aaina.

Mother objected to falling in love with married Sunny

Sunny Deol was already married before debuting with Betaab, but Dharmendra did not want the married tag to tarnish his romantic image. In such a situation, he kept the marriage a secret under the agreement. Even after Sunny entered films, his wife lived in London. When Amrita met Sunny on the sets of Betaab, Sunny did not tell her that he was married. While working together, the closeness between the two increased. After some time, when the news of Sunny’s marriage appeared in the newspapers, he called it a mere rumour.

As soon as Sunny’s mother Prakash Kaur came to know that he was dating Amrita, she objected. Later, when it was confirmed that Sunny was indeed married, Amrita broke down badly, but she wanted to maintain a relationship with Sunny. Amrita agreed, but her mother Rukhsana was strongly against it. Eventually Amrita and Sunny separate for the sake of the family.

Changed religion and married in Nawab family, had to leave the industry

In 1991, Saif Ali Khan and Amrita decided to get married one day and got married only after 2 days. Amrita changed her religion to get married in the Nawab family. Soon after marriage, Amrita Singh distanced herself from the industry even though she had many big film offers and was at the peak of her career. After 4 years of marriage, Amrita gave birth to daughter Sara Ali Khan, then she had a son Ibrahim Ali Khan.

A few years after having children, Saif and Amrita started fighting and both got divorced in 2004. According to reports, the reason for the divorce was Italian model Rosa Catalano, with whom Saif had an affair. Saif had to pay Rs 5 crore as alimony to Amrita for divorce, but due to paucity of money, he could pay only Rs 2.5 crore. Apart from this, Saif had given Rs 1 lakh a month to Amrita till the son Ibrahim was 18 years old.

She made a comeback after years by becoming the mother of ex’s brother.

Amrita Singh made a comeback after years with the 2002 film 23 March 1931: Shaheed. Bobby Deol played the lead role in this film, who is Amrita’s ex-boyfriend Sunny’s brother. After this, Amrita got a chance to play a negative role in Ekta Kapoor’s show Kavyanjali, in which she was well-liked.
